It was a double podium finish at the end of Day 4 of the Junior Pan American Games in Paraguay for Trinidad and Tobago’s male and female cycling teams.
On the men’s side, the trio of Ryan D’Abreau, Danell James and Jelani Nedd outpaced fourth-placed team Venezuela in the men’s team sprint final, clocking a time of 46.216 to finish third.
The T&T women’s team, comprising Makaira Wallace, Kyra Williams and Phoebe Sandy, also won bronze, defeating Venezuela in a time of 50.145 seconds.
Those results bring T&T’s medal count to three at the end of Day 4.
